Dexerials Corporation (4980.T) - Intro
Dexerials Corporation (4980.T), established in 2012, develops, manufactures and distributes electronic components, adhesive materials, optical materials and other functional materials for smartphones, laptops, automobiles and related devices. The company positions materials innovation as a driver of improved user experience, energy efficiency and environmental performance.- Founding year: 2012
- Corporate Purpose (formulated 2024): 'Empower Evolution. Connect People and Technology.'
- Sustainability recognition: Green Excellence Award, Japan Environmental Management Association (2023)
- Global footprint: 8 manufacturing/sales locations in Japan and 12 overseas

Dexerials Corporation (4980.T) - Overview
Mission Statement: Dexerials' mission is to enhance the richness and quality of life and the environment by developing new products of value to the world and nurturing individuals who can create value. This mission underscores the company's commitment to societal advancement through technological innovation and consistent corporate philosophy of 'Integrity-Have Integrity and Sincerity.'
- Focus on 'new products of value to the world': innovation in adhesives, optical films, thermal interface materials, sensors, and electronic materials aimed at global challenges (energy efficiency, connectivity, miniaturization).
- Nurturing human capital: investments in R&D talent, cross-disciplinary teams, and continuous training to sustain product-creation capability.
- Ethical grounding: business conduct guided by integrity and transparency, aligning long-term corporate value with societal benefit.
